The road to Gold River is paved all the way so guests with larger boats or wanting to avoid gravel roads may want this option: Pickup will be at the Government dock (where the parking lot is at the end of town) for your 35 minute boat trip to Port Eliza Lodge.īring your own boat by road (by way of Gold River). You will need to purchase a parking permit at the town hall as you enter town, and use the town parking lot. Be aware to take it easy on the gravel section, particularly if driving in a car.Ĭontinue in to the village of Zeballos. Driving time is approximately 1 hour on the gravel road. be sure to stay on your left and follow the signs to Zeballos at the junction that goes to Fair Harbour. The road to Zeballos is a gravel road for 42 km. The exit will be on your left, just past mile marker 320 on the highway, about 150km from Campbell River. Go past the Woss exit to the signs for Zeballos. The 342 km (213 mile) trip from Nanaimo to Zeballos should take about 4.5 hours.Īt Campbell River, continue north on Highway 19 toward Sayward and Port Hardy.Ĭontinue on Highway 19 North past Sayward towards Woss. Zeballos: Pick up at the Government Dock in Zeballos B.C.: 19) to Campbell River.įrom Campbell River you continue on Hwy 19 towards Zeballos. Once on Vancouver Island, follow the Island Highway (Hwy. You can access schedule and fare information at the BC Ferries website.ĭuring the summer the ferries can be busy, to avoid waits reservations on sailings can be made on the BC ferries site for a fee Most often guests take BC ferries from either Tsawwassen or Horsehoe Bay to Nanaimo (Tsawassen - Duke Point or Horsehoe Bay - Departure Bay). Vancouver Island can be reached via Ferry from Port Angeles, Seattle, Tsawwassen, Horeshoe Bay, Powell River and Prince Rupert. Drive Through Campbell River on Vancouver Island:
